Paper Reviews

Submit a review for each assigned paper before class through Gradescope, including papers you are presenting.

Review Format

Please follow a CVPR-style review format:

  • Summary
  • Strengths
  • Weaknesses (Major / Minor)
  • Rate the following (1-5: Poor, Fair, Good, Very good, Excellent) with justification
    • Soundness
    • Presentation
    • Contribution

There is no strict character or page limit for the review.

For Presenters

  • Presentation teams consist of <=2 students
  • Sign up for a paper and presentation slot using the sign-up sheet
  • Presenters should prepare a ~25 minute presentation of the assigned paper

Presentation Structure

  • Technical presentation (~20 mins): explain what the paper actually did, technically.
    • Motivation and problem setting: what task the paper addresses and why prior work was insufficient
    • Technical approach: the proposed method, model or architecture, loss functions and training procedure, and any key algorithmic details
    • Experiments: datasets, baselines, evaluation metrics, main results, and ablations
    • Provide enough background so that the class can follow the method, but keep the focus on the paper's own technical contributions
  • Critique (~5 mins): share your own thoughts and opinions of the paper, for example, consider discussing these angles:
    • Strengths: what the paper gets right, and what is genuinely new
    • Weaknesses: overclaimed results, missing baselines, limitations the authors gloss over
    • Validity of the experiments: do the experiments actually support the claims? Are the datasets, baselines, metrics, and ablations appropriate and sufficient?
    • Significance and long-term impact: how much does this change the field, and will it still matter in a few years?
  • Discussion questions (stated at the very end of your 25 mins): these are separate from your critique — give them after you have shared your own take.
    • Give 3-5 discussion questions about the paper for the class
    • Good questions are open-ended and debatable rather than factual recall
    • Presenters do not need to present the answers of these questions to the class. Your presentation is finished once you have stated and shown the questions to the class.
    • Presenters also need to submit answers to the questions in small group as other students will do. Details in For Students below.
